DescriptionA team of large black horses named Barney and Fannie stand with two employees of the Springer Transfer Company in Albuquerque, New Mexico. They are standing in a dirt yard. There are wagons and a small wooden building in the background. The employees are wearing denim overalls. Handwriting on the image reads, "Barney & Fannie Black s6-7 yr. 2700#. New Stock Feb 1921".
